slis 14/07/25 11:23:17
Added: metadata.xml cgnslib-3.2.1.ebuild Manifest
ChangeLog
Log:
added cgnslib package
(Portage version: 2.2.10/cvs/Linux x86_64, signed Manifest commit with key
0x55265D89)
Revision Changes Path
1.1 sci-libs/cgnslib/metadata.xml
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-libs/cgnslib/metadata.xml?rev=1.1&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-libs/cgnslib/metadata.xml?rev=1.1&content-type=text/plain
Index: metadata.xml
===================================================================
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
<pkgmetadata>
<herd>sci</herd>
<use>
<flag name="legacy">Enable or disable building legacy code (3.0
compatible)</flag>
</use>
<maintainer>
<email>[email protected]</email>
</maintainer>
</pkgmetadata>
1.1 sci-libs/cgnslib/cgnslib-3.2.1.ebuild
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-libs/cgnslib/cgnslib-3.2.1.ebuild?rev=1.1&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-libs/cgnslib/cgnslib-3.2.1.ebuild?rev=1.1&content-type=text/plain
Index: cgnslib-3.2.1.ebuild
===================================================================
# Copyright 1999-2014 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/sci-libs/cgnslib/cgnslib-3.2.1.ebuild,v 1.1
2014/07/25 11:23:17 slis Exp $
EAPI=5
FORTRAN_NEEDED="fortran"
inherit cmake-utils fortran-2 versionator
MY_P="${PN}_$(replace_version_separator 3 '-')"
MY_S="${PN}_$(get_version_component_range 1-2)"
DESCRIPTION="The CFD General Notation System (CGNS) is a standard for CFD data"
HOMEPAGE="http://www.cgns.org/"
SRC_URI="mirror://sourceforge/project/cgns/${MY_S}/${MY_P}.tar.gz"
LICENSE="ZLIB"
SLOT="0"
KEYWORDS="~amd64 ~x86"
IUSE="fortran hdf5 legacy mpi szip zlib"
DEPEND="
hdf5? ( >=sci-libs/hdf5-1.8[mpi=] )
szip? ( sci-libs/szip )
zlib? ( sys-libs/zlib )"
RDEPEND="${DEPEND}"
S="${WORKDIR}"/${PN}_${PV}
PATCHES=(
"${FILESDIR}"/${P}-cmake.patch
)
pkg_setup() {
use fortran && fortran-2_pkg_setup
}
src_configure() {
local mycmakeargs=(
-DCGNS_ENABLE_64BIT=ON
$(usex x86 -DCGNS_ENABLE_LFS=ON)
$(cmake-utils_use fortran CGNS_ENABLE_FORTRAN)
$(cmake-utils_use hdf5 CGNS_ENABLE_HDF5)
$(cmake-utils_use legacy CGNS_ENABLE_LEGACY)
$(cmake-utils_use mpi HDF5_NEED_MPI)
)
cmake-utils_src_configure
}
1.1 sci-libs/cgnslib/Manifest
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-libs/cgnslib/Manifest?rev=1.1&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-libs/cgnslib/Manifest?rev=1.1&content-type=text/plain
Index: Manifest
===================================================================
AUX cgnslib-3.2.1-cmake.patch 4758 SHA256
d7de564429cef417c98c146283e0e3370b148a93b78b0be5ebcac58821cc838f SHA512
c55279d0c5d26bb8c0ed41e637d7cd417e84f6896fa76c81d5c47d2fd7491e2889e739606e52763bca184f1775da6ee4d0be55d8fab7f6d2e2a73b87fa593f0f
WHIRLPOOL
c859798c4fd024be14b7c85867347d3ca8a6432a01048d4042200786c925a82337a5492f37f8564d5b89c13e0bd3263b371c9ed481e2c3072c364f14b1b3a897
DIST cgnslib_3.2.1.tar.gz 865223 SHA256
34306316f04dbf6484343a4bc611b3bf912ac7dbc3c13b581defdaebbf6c1fc3 SHA512
318fda24e7f5f20407c6026ad4b10a84a0ea02a04d3dab3e0e2277d21cbc1b43f04eb65c4b912a7964e1219cf83afdabb357d25b40e76add9bed8bd2564a674e
WHIRLPOOL
5f49f3e19712da5b178f7e40deb024a3287835613d61a46e2b7cb24fa4c9253dd87499b0e34a024945ced686b3a0d5c62ffbde88070f4d204d19f0651f8545f1
EBUILD cgnslib-3.2.1.ebuild 1117 SHA256
0c2c6eef3744daa6cfd812faeb3fc7a8991d4565e95a9aba661daef6865f3da5 SHA512
12d2e95199e9e50d981930cee0f9cebb176abe6292fe918d6af818aebc2ad2f4909d39f0444d86b2950093e3861bebef7c1158563e53f6a14ac002a7bb80de40
WHIRLPOOL
60f850de8ebafc79f65bd76797daf285e274cc4bed12e647efda986f7dc314460456a9c39b867b1f50790c9baee438b890eb46ffbdaff54d1d224ec6598a1d46
MISC metadata.xml 328 SHA256
d23207b78f2cb74dd1d740ec4378363cadf256ba5898919cb623af5ac2ae275b SHA512
07cf8a856f9fb63c029318a3027316f21b540650f2e695461be0bfd9154249c5d2dfedf368853278f8ccf16715e3d4c30cfcca5031843d3bace3a89306233b68
WHIRLPOOL
7b4c42fe136a7a76c94e8b9fe3b468a4ec3d1c1561777e9c2e98fc0c0af9f858dd7656773694de581a7712c420a4e21fdeaba8f6efd148ad06d36a6424225b6a
1.1 sci-libs/cgnslib/ChangeLog
file :
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-libs/cgnslib/ChangeLog?rev=1.1&view=markup
plain:
http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sci-libs/cgnslib/ChangeLog?rev=1.1&content-type=text/plain
Index: ChangeLog
===================================================================
# ChangeLog for sci-libs/cgnslib
# Copyright 1999-2014 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/sci-libs/cgnslib/ChangeLog,v 1.1 2014/07/25
11:23:17 slis Exp $
*cgnslib-3.2.1 (25 Jul 2014)
25 Jul 2014; Sławek Lis <[email protected]> +cgnslib-3.2.1.ebuild,
+files/cgnslib-3.2.1-cmake.patch, +metadata.xml:
added cgnslib package